December 16, 2015Episode 36 - Amanda Ladd Jones and Star WarsJon and Bryan are visited by Amanda Ladd Jones. Amanda talks about growing up as the daughter of a studio president/movie producer Alan Ladd Jr. and the documentary she is making about her father entitled, "Laddie The Movie." She also shares some fun stories about being in the business herself, run ins with famous folks over the years and yes, she discusses her father's green lighting of Star Wars. The movie that almost never was....more1h 34minPlay
